Insert title here

大学生计算机毕业设计用PHP做基于php的家庭理财系统系统好不好

发布时间:2024-01-30 18:23:21

全微程序设计团队是一家专注于JAVA/PYTHON/PHP/ASP/安卓/小程序开发的软件开发团队,十年开发经验让我身经百战,若您有需求而我们恰好专业。

同时,我们也有文稿文档代写服务,文档降重润文服务,好评如潮,期待您的光临哦。

今天将为大家分析一个基于php的家庭理财系统,基于php的家庭理财系统项目使用框架为PHP,选用开发工具为phpstorm。


系统中具有用户模块,该模块参与者为用户,具体的实现功能包括用户对用户进行添加、修改、删除、查询。

实现功能需具备的类及接口

类(接口)名称位置说明
YonghuController.javaorg.mypro.front包用户控制层,用于接受请求
YonghuServiceImp.javaorg.mypro.service包用户服务层接口,用户控制层调用接口完成用户相关数据处理
YonghuService.javaorg.mypro.service包YonghuServiceImp接口的实现类,用于具体的用户逻辑处理
YonghuMapper.javaorg.mypro.dao包用户Dao层接口,用于处理用户的数据与MySQL同步
YonghuMapper.xmlorg.mypro.dao包YonghuMapper的实现,用于mybatis的sql语句编写,具体的用户数据处理实现
Yonghu.javaorg.mypro.entity包用户的实体类,用于记录用户的所有属性
YonghuExample.javaorg.mypro.entity包用户mybatis逆向工程动态sql拼接条件类


登录系统中,在左侧菜单栏中点击添加用户可以跳转到添加用户页面。在添加用户页面中。通过输入用户id、姓名、用户、年龄、权限、性别、账号、的详细信息,通过点击添加可以将用户信息提交到服务器中。在服务器中通过id、xingming、yonghu、nianling、quanxian、xingbie、username、字段进行接收。

用户存在外键字段{表外键},在进入添加页面时,需先初始化{关联表}信息。

在用户控制层中使用用户对象接收页面传入的用户参数信息。使用用户dao层的方法将页面传入的用户信息保存到数据库的t_yonghu表中。

添加完成后,用添加用户成功的信息告知用户。

实现此功能所需代码如下:

yonghuservive.insert(yonghu);

使用insert语句将id、xingming、yonghu、nianling、quanxian、xingbie、username、字段信息保存到数据库中。实现此部分功能如图所示。

用户新增页面



系统中具有债务模块,该模块参与者为用户,具体的实现功能包括用户对债务进行添加、修改、删除、查询。

实现功能需具备的类及接口

类(接口)名称位置说明
ZhaiwuController.javaorg.mypro.front包债务控制层,用于接受请求
ZhaiwuServiceImp.javaorg.mypro.service包债务服务层接口,债务控制层调用接口完成债务相关数据处理
ZhaiwuService.javaorg.mypro.service包ZhaiwuServiceImp接口的实现类,用于具体的债务逻辑处理
ZhaiwuMapper.javaorg.mypro.dao包债务Dao层接口,用于处理债务的数据与MySQL同步
ZhaiwuMapper.xmlorg.mypro.dao包ZhaiwuMapper的实现,用于mybatis的sql语句编写,具体的债务数据处理实现
Zhaiwu.javaorg.mypro.entity包债务的实体类,用于记录债务的所有属性
ZhaiwuExample.javaorg.mypro.entity包债务mybatis逆向工程动态sql拼接条件类


登录系统中,在左侧菜单栏中点击添加债务可以跳转到添加债务页面。在添加债务页面中。通过输入金额、债务id、时间、债主、的详细信息,通过点击添加可以将债务信息提交到服务器中。在服务器中通过jine、id、shijian、zhaizhu、字段进行接收。

债务存在外键字段{表外键},在进入添加页面时,需先初始化{关联表}信息。

在债务控制层中使用债务对象接收页面传入的债务参数信息。使用债务dao层的方法将页面传入的债务信息保存到数据库的t_zhaiwu表中。

添加完成后,用添加债务成功的信息告知用户。

实现此功能所需代码如下:

zhaiwuservive.insert(zhaiwu);

使用insert语句将jine、id、shijian、zhaizhu、字段信息保存到数据库中。实现此部分功能如图所示。

债务新增页面



系统中具有管理员模块,该模块参与者为用户,具体的实现功能包括用户对管理员进行添加、修改、删除、查询。

实现功能需具备的类及接口

类(接口)名称位置说明
AdminController.javaorg.mypro.front包管理员控制层,用于接受请求
AdminServiceImp.javaorg.mypro.service包管理员服务层接口,管理员控制层调用接口完成管理员相关数据处理
AdminService.javaorg.mypro.service包AdminServiceImp接口的实现类,用于具体的管理员逻辑处理
AdminMapper.javaorg.mypro.dao包管理员Dao层接口,用于处理管理员的数据与MySQL同步
AdminMapper.xmlorg.mypro.dao包AdminMapper的实现,用于mybatis的sql语句编写,具体的管理员数据处理实现
Admin.javaorg.mypro.entity包管理员的实体类,用于记录管理员的所有属性
AdminExample.javaorg.mypro.entity包管理员mybatis逆向工程动态sql拼接条件类


登录系统中,在左侧菜单栏中点击添加管理员可以跳转到添加管理员页面。在添加管理员页面中。通过输入管理员id、密码、账号、的详细信息,通过点击添加可以将管理员信息提交到服务器中。在服务器中通过id、password、username、字段进行接收。

管理员存在外键字段{表外键},在进入添加页面时,需先初始化{关联表}信息。

在管理员控制层中使用管理员对象接收页面传入的管理员参数信息。使用管理员dao层的方法将页面传入的管理员信息保存到数据库的t_admin表中。

添加完成后,用添加管理员成功的信息告知用户。

实现此功能所需代码如下:

adminservive.insert(admin);

使用insert语句将id、password、username、字段信息保存到数据库中。实现此部分功能如图所示。

管理员新增页面



系统中具有日常收支模块,该模块参与者为用户,具体的实现功能包括用户对日常收支进行添加、修改、删除、查询。

实现功能需具备的类及接口

类(接口)名称位置说明
RichangshouzhiController.javaorg.mypro.front包日常收支控制层,用于接受请求
RichangshouzhiServiceImp.javaorg.mypro.service包日常收支服务层接口,日常收支控制层调用接口完成日常收支相关数据处理
RichangshouzhiService.javaorg.mypro.service包RichangshouzhiServiceImp接口的实现类,用于具体的日常收支逻辑处理
RichangshouzhiMapper.javaorg.mypro.dao包日常收支Dao层接口,用于处理日常收支的数据与MySQL同步
RichangshouzhiMapper.xmlorg.mypro.dao包RichangshouzhiMapper的实现,用于mybatis的sql语句编写,具体的日常收支数据处理实现
Richangshouzhi.javaorg.mypro.entity包日常收支的实体类,用于记录日常收支的所有属性
RichangshouzhiExample.javaorg.mypro.entity包日常收支mybatis逆向工程动态sql拼接条件类


登录系统中,在左侧菜单栏中点击添加日常收支可以跳转到添加日常收支页面。在添加日常收支页面中。通过输入其他收入、生活开支、日常收支id、工资收入、日常收支、的详细信息,通过点击添加可以将日常收支信息提交到服务器中。在服务器中通过qitashouru、shenghuokaizhi、id、gongzishouru、richangshouzhi、字段进行接收。

日常收支存在外键字段{表外键},在进入添加页面时,需先初始化{关联表}信息。

在日常收支控制层中使用日常收支对象接收页面传入的日常收支参数信息。使用日常收支dao层的方法将页面传入的日常收支信息保存到数据库的t_richangshouzhi表中。

添加完成后,用添加日常收支成功的信息告知用户。

实现此功能所需代码如下:

richangshouzhiservive.insert(richangshouzhi);

使用insert语句将qitashouru、shenghuokaizhi、id、gongzishouru、richangshouzhi、字段信息保存到数据库中。实现此部分功能如图所示。

日常收支新增页面



专业程序代做

为你量身定制的程序设计

诚信经营,我们将尽心尽力为你完成指定功能

十年程序经验,尽在全微程序设计


联系我们
Insert title here
Copyright © qwwendang.com All Rights Reserved
在线客服
联系方式
微信:13265346583 QQ:2196316269

扫码联系客服